Careful here: the retry loop in `SpoolRelay.flush()` now shares a budget with the job-claim lease, so if `maxFlushRetries` exceeds the lease window, Gildenhart printers will double-claim jobs. Please confirm the constants stay consistent — I'd rather see them defined together in one module than scattered. For reference, the values I validated against the staging fleet are as follows.

tuning table, bawep-fawip:
TIERS = {
    "oliys": 90,
    "fenir": 715,
    "druox": 382,
    "juldor": 48,
    "jorax": 352,
    "rusax": 976,
    "oliael": 868,
}

# Data Stores — Pinning Policy

All services under the Quillbrook monorepo pin exact dependency versions. No ranges, no wildcards. Renovations land via the weekly bump PR only. Reviewers: reject any lockfile drift outside that PR. The pin registry itself is a small Postgres table tracking approved versions per package; CI reads it on every build. Query the registry directly with the connection string below.

replica DSN, bagaf-bagep: mssql://praion_svc:7RJjXrE@db-3c46.halixcorp.internal:5432/zorix

## Service Account: reminder-runner

Owner: Platform team at Bristlecone Health Systems.

Purpose: nightly job that sends appointment reminders for the Larkfield Clinic scheduler. Runs at 02:00 local, retries twice, then pages on-call.

Scope: read-only on appointments, send-only on the Chirp notification service. No patient record access.

Rotation: quarterly. If reminders stop, check job logs first, then credential validity. The key currently in use is shown below.

app token of faduf-fahap = qvz11-oVDfodQjTcO